February Playstation plus the games have been officially announced and honestly it’s a devil. We’ve known for a long time that Destruction AllStars would be the main event of the month for February on PlayStation 5, but there’s more to it than next month’s selection.
Control: Ultimate Edition is also part of the offering, available on both PS5 and PS4, an inclusion we never saw coming. And to top it all off, we have the Concrete Genie crafted with love on PS4. Not bad, eh?
All three games can be downloaded starting Tuesday, February 2nd. Destruction AllStars will be available for two months, until April 5th.
While we don’t have to review Destruction AllStars yet: keep your eyes open for full coverage next week, we recommend Concrete Genie in our 7/10 review:
Concrete Genie is a joyful and warm experience that embraces creativity in a unique way. Painting yourself through Denska is effortlessly fun, and the goblins who help Ash on his adventure are charming. While this main goal of the game is well done, the combat feels like a later thought as it hides in the end. This and a couple of smaller issues hinder the game of greatness, but overall, it’s definitely worth playing, and also as an image.
